Eco-Friendly Home Features



Even before you move in, these homes actively reduce your carbon footprint through their design. High-standard wall insulation retains heat more effectively than standard homes, meaning heating requirements are lower. Windows are designed for optimal insulation, reducing energy loss and conserving heat. Smart appliances such as washing machines, dishwashers, and dryers also consume less energy, contributing to a greener home. Solar panels provide a sustainable energy source, lowering your overall carbon footprint.



Eco-Friendly Outdoor Spaces



The generous land surrounding these homes enables creative and eco-conscious gardens. Preserving the existing landscape encourages biodiversity and provides safe havens for small animals. Features such as ponds or flower gardens support pollinators and amphibians, enhancing your ecological contribution. Flower gardens, for instance, help sustain bee populations and promote environmental health. Moreover, these homes are often near public green spaces, providing easy access to nature.



Reducing Your Carbon Footprint Locally



Proximity to shops, schools, and transport links encourages greener commuting habits. For longer trips, public transport offers an environmentally responsible alternative to private vehicles. Overall, urban planning and access to local services can play a critical role in supporting eco-friendly lifestyles.
